QUOTE(zheyuen @ Jan 9 2018, 11:50 PM) Ah, I think I should've worded myself better. What I meant by obsolete is in terms of software support. I'm not familiar with Xiaomi, so I'm not sure how long they support a phone in terms of bugfixes and security updates. From reading through this thread, different people have different experience. Or are Redmis stable enough that there's rarely a need for bugfixes? Thanks for all the answers you've provided so far, the picture comparisons were really helpful. In my experience, the phone is quite good already(or maybe because I'm not used to a flagship). I'm only on basic stuff mostly, social media. Not even gaming. The sound recording in video however(haven't tested audio record) isn't impressing. The noise canceling is either working too efficient or just crap. Camera like you've seen. GPS is working well for me. Waze definitely takes longer time/harder to lock than Google Maps. I'm on Google Maps most of the time anyway. Regarding to software update, I'm not really convinced by Xiaomi. Probably once in 3 months? I'm talking about official global stable ROM here. Not my time now to tweak this and that, ROM here and there anymore. I'm afraid I'm at my limit now. Maybe others can help if you if there are more enquiries. Note that I'm using Redmi note 4 AP(SD) set loaded with official global stable. |

QUOTE(wdarke @ Mar 26 2018, 09:52 PM) It doesn't happen every time. Maybe a few times a week, if you use Waze twice a day. There seems to be no exact reproduction steps. One thing I've noticed, it's more likely to happen if you are using Waze, and actively switch around other apps, or accepting a voice call in the middle of Waze navigation. Once the voice call ends, Waze will be unable to lock on GPS for around 5-10 minutes. After a while, it works again. It's as if the GPS service has crashed, and MIUI takes some time to restart it. I rarely use Waze because of that. Noticeably slower compared to Google Maps. I think it's down to developer support. Probably not optimised for Xiaomi. That's my guess. |
